The essential clinical toolkit for GI & hepatology. 89 validated calculators, clinical pearls, and recommendations built by a gastroenterologist, for gastroenterologists. GIHep is a comprehensive clinical decision support tool designed specifically for gastroenterologists, hepatologists, and advanced practice providers. Built by Dr. Timothy D. Imler, MD FACG, GIHep puts 89 validated scoring systems at your fingertips — each with actionable clinical recommendations, key references, and expert pearls. What's Inside GIHep covers the full breadth of GI and hepatology practice across 8 clinical categories: Luminal / IBD — CDAI, Harvey-Bradshaw, Mayo Score, SES-CD, CDEIS, Nancy Index, Fecal Calprotectin, Rome IV, and more Hepatology — MELD 3.0, MELD-Na, Child-Pugh, FIB-4, APRI, Baveno VII, HVPG, FibroScan CAP, Lok Index, Glasgow AH Score, and more Pancreas — Ranson's, BISAP, APACHE II, Modified Glasgow, CT Severity Index, Pancreatic Fistula Risk, D-Score Upper GI — Glasgow-Blatchford, Rockall, AIMS65, Forrest Classification, Eckardt Score, DeMeester Score, HEART Score, OMED Classification Colorectal — Amsterdam II, Bethesda Guidelines, Paris Classification, TNM Staging, Polyp Malignancy Risk, Charlson CCI, RCLMS Nutrition — MUST, NRS-2002, GLIM Criteria, SGA, Harris-Benedict, NUTRIC, Refeeding Syndrome Risk Procedural Risk — ASA Physical Status, Mayo Endoscopy Risk, Charlson for Endoscopy, Surgical Apgar Score Other — BMI, GAD-7, PHQ-9 Key Features Clinical pearls with primary literature references for every calculator Severity-graded results with colour-coded interpretation Actionable clinical recommendations tailored to each score Related calculator suggestions to streamline your workup Unit toggles for bilirubin and creatinine (mg/dL ↔ µmol/L) Abnormal value flagging on laboratory inputs Result sharing for documentation and handover Haptic feedback for a refined native experience GIHep is designed for use at the bedside, on the ward, and in the endoscopy suite — fast, reliable, and built on peer-reviewed evidence. For use by licensed healthcare professionals only. GIHep is a clinical support tool and does not replace independent clinical judgment.
